提高服务器响应速度的策略
在当今的数字化时代,服务器的响应速度对于提供良好的用户体验至关重要,无论是企业网站、电子商务平台还是在线服务,快速的响应时间都是吸引和保留用户的关键因素,以下是一些有效的策略,可以帮助提高服务器的响应速度。
1. 优化代码和数据库
代码优化: 精简代码,减少不必要的循环和复杂的逻辑,使用高效的算法和数据结构。
数据库优化: 优化查询语句,使用索引加快检索速度,定期清理和维护数据库。
2. 使用CDN加速内容分发
内容分发网络(CDN): 通过在全球多个位置部署服务器,将内容缓存到离用户更近的位置,从而减少数据传输的延迟。
3. 启用缓存机制
浏览器缓存: 通过设置HTTP头来控制浏览器缓存静态资源,如图片、CSS和JavaScript文件。
服务器端缓存: 使用如Redis或Memcached等缓存技术,缓存频繁访问的数据和计算结果。
... (以下省略)相关问答FAQs
Q1: 如何确定哪些优化策略最适合我的服务器?
A1: 通过性能监控工具识别当前的性能瓶颈,这可能包括慢速的数据库查询、过大的资源文件或慢速的网络连接,根据这些信息,选择针对性的优化策略,如数据库优化、资源压缩或网络升级。
Q2: 优化服务器响应速度是否会影响服务器的安全性?
A2: 优化服务器响应速度通常不会直接影响安全性,但如果不当操作可能会间接影响,如果没有正确地配置缓存规则,可能会导致敏感数据泄露,在进行任何优化时,应确保遵循最佳实践,并定期进行安全审计。
通过上述策略的实施,可以显著提高服务器的响应速度,从而提升用户体验和满意度,值得注意的是,优化是一个持续的过程,需要定期评估和调整以适应不断变化的需求和技术。
```